Dexter Lumis is worse than first reported.

Last week on NXT we saw Dexter Lumis defeat Finn Balor and Timothy Thatcher to qualify for the North American title Ladder Match and NXT Takeover XXX. The next day in the NXT injury report they stated that Dexter Lumis suffered an ankle injury despite winning the match. Now they state that the injury is worse than once thought.

Today WWE revealed that the severity of Lumis’ injury is bad and his status for the Ladder Match at Takeover is now in question.

WWE Digital has learned that the severity of the ankle injury suffered by Dexter Lumis is worse than previously reported.

In last week’s NXT Injury Report, it was revealed that Lumis had suffered an osteochondral lesion to the talus after a grueling battle with Finn Bálor and Timothy Thatcher for a North American Championship Match opportunity.

Lumis won the bout, but the growing severity of his ankle injury has raised some questions around Lumis’ status for the North American Championship Ladder Match at TakeOver XXX.

As of right now, Lumis along with Bronson Reed are the only two fo the five to qualify for the North American Title match. Tonight either Oney Lorcan, Damien Priest, or Ridge Holland will qualify for this match. Yet with Lumis’ status for this match now in question, they may need to find a replacement.
